Jubilee Day

To give thanks for God’s providence and the end of slavery in the United States, Tenth Church will sponsor a Jubilee Day Dinner. Let us come and join together in a time of encouragement, remembrance, and celebration. These special days included prayer meetings, songs, food, and celebrating.

From the Encyclopaedia Britannica: "The following year, on June 19, 1866, the first official Juneteenth celebrations took place in Texas. The original observances included prayer meetings and the singing of spirituals, and celebrants wore new clothes as a way of representing their newfound freedom." (The Editors of Encyclopedia Britannica. "Juneteenth." Encyclopedia Britannica, June 17, 2025. https://www.britannica.com/topic/Juneteenth.)
